**Ticket VPR-2214: Health checks flap behind the Greyharbor load balancer**

The `/healthz` endpoint on Pinemist nodes intermittently returns 503 only when routed through the balancer.

Steps to reproduce:
1. Deploy two Pinemist replicas behind the Greyharbor LB in staging.
2. Poll `/healthz` through the LB at one-second intervals.
3. Observe roughly one 503 per minute while direct node polls stay green.

The staging poller authenticates with the bearer token below.

session JWT of badug-yahop = eyJhbGciOiJIUzI1NiIsInR5cCI6IkpXVCJ9.eyJzdWIiOiIeu03eSoYBIIn0.ffwDVgJueWUa

Hi Renna,

Welcome to the Fablecrate on-call rotation! Since you'll also be reviewing PRs this cycle, one thing to know: almost every test in the billing suite builds fixtures through Seedloom, our test-data factory library. If a reviewer sees raw inserts or hand-rolled JSON fixtures in a diff, that's a flag — ask the author to use a Seedloom builder instead. The conventions, trait naming rules, and examples of good factory usage are all written up on this internal page.

operations page: https://confluence.zemvarlabs.internal/projects/display/browse/display/8963

## Configuration

The Pindrift thumbnail queue reads all settings from the environment at boot. Relevant variables:

- `THUMB_CONCURRENCY` — worker count, default 4
- `THUMB_MAX_BYTES` — rejects source images above this size
- `THUMB_FORMATS` — allowed output formats

No settings are reloaded at runtime; changes require a restart. Workers authenticate to the object store before pulling jobs, and that credential is defined on the next line of the env file.

env line for bahip-hahif: RELAY_SECRET8=ee0d4f48

Implements undo/redo for the Mapleframe diagram editor using a bounded command stack. Each edit is recorded as an invertible command; grouped drags coalesce into a single entry when they occur within the merge window. Redo history clears on any new edit, per spec. Stack depth and coalescing behavior are controlled by the following constants.

tuning table, tawep-hagug:
THRESHOLDS = {
    "wenix": 453,
    "gormir": 362,
}